CKD Carb-Up (HELP!!)

OK guys...I'm in my 1st day of "carb-up." I've had some hi-c orange slices (6), a HUGE bowl of cheerio's and 1/2% milk, some low-fat wheatables (about 10 crackers), and 3 pull and peel twislers. Anyway...I tested for ketones after eating this stuff and got a negative result. While on the low-carb part of the cycle I've been getting "moderate" as my color result. My main questions are:

1) Are you still supposed to be in ketosis after eating carbs during the carb-up day(s)? ...If I get a negative test should I immedately stop doing "carb-up" and switch back to low-cab?

2) Is there any transition you should use when going from low-carb to carp-up or vise versa? ...should you only start back to low carb the morning after a carb-up day...or is it OK to start back to low-carb 1/2 way through a carb-up day (or vise versa)?
 
As far as the first question, my experience has been that you will not show any ketones in your urine during carb-up. Your body is not really burning fat during that day, so no ketones are being excreted. As for the second question , I can only say that I eat carbs until I feel like I have had enough , than stop. But, I do not include any high fat meals anywhere close to a high carb meal.
